I dunno what a jethro box is but if its plastic I'd say HID might be risky. My veg box is a medium sized plastic rubbish bin with one 65w and one 25w CFL glowing and growing. I have an 80mm case fan take away the heat and once my cuttings have rooted they go in there and love it. There is no way I could use anything else but CFLs in there. HID would melt it and a shop lights are too bulky.

I read almost everything in this thread and ive gotta say youre all talking in circles.
HID and HPS growers are raving about their lights being used in big spaces, FL people are happy with cloning where the length of the tubes arent a problem and CFL growers are just tired about people downing them because for their needs, aka spacewise, it is doing fine.
If you want to veg 2 plants, get some CFLs
If your veging 10+ plants like fdd then go ahead and use the FL
If your growing/flowering more than 5 plants and have the space get you HID and HPS

My growbox is like 2x2x2 feet. Cant argue that i should use anything besides CFLs.

no, i'm actually saying......they suck! i have them in my kitchen. it takes them a couple minutes to warm up and become fully bright. i have one in the lamp next to my couch. we used to have a three level dimmer switch on the lamp. can't use it now because CFL's don't work properly with dimmer switches. we have them in our bathroom vanity mirror. they start to slowly fade. you can't tell when they are starting to go bad. they just gradually get dimmer. then one day you notice and change them and it's twice as bright.
